![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
题解
文章平均质量分 94
xyz32768
菜鸡菜鸡菜**
展开
-
[题解]CSP2019 Solution - Part B
orz\text{orz}orz 一波现场 A\text{A}A 掉 D1T3\text{D1T3}D1T3 的神仙D2T3 centroidSolution考虑每个点 uuu 作为重心的贡献假设以 uuu 为根时,存在 uuu 的一个子节点 vvv现在要在 vvv 的子树内删掉一个子树,使得 uuu 成为重心考虑删子树之后,vvv 的子树大小需要满足什么条件设 uuu 除 v...原创 2019-11-20 22:56:54 · 497 阅读 · 0 评论 -
[题解]CSP2019 Solution - Part A
至于为什么是 Part A\text{Part A}Part A 而不是 Day 1\text{Day 1}Day 1那是因为 Day1 T3 还没改(那这六题的 solution\text{solution}solution 就按难度顺序写吧)感觉今年的画风和 NOIP 2016\text{NOIP 2016}NOIP 2016...原创 2019-11-20 20:28:28 · 357 阅读 · 0 评论 -
[题解]NOIP2018 Day1 Solution - by xyz32768
Rifkunatif thia ofa ck nweed ninck ova defEpalts n ikwa offnet nazrot la paOlivazes unatifa ah kfafc fffak fjakfgOrz zzq ak ioi(火星文)——《Ydjadf fha de NOIP 2018》Day 1 T1 铺设道路 road算法:模拟NOIP 2013...原创 2018-11-15 20:13:58 · 590 阅读 · 0 评论 -
[题解]NOIP2018 Day2 Solution - by xyz32768
Z natizen gala ovasug narrin qhe ba zbikQuatorm arrticive nafjenvt uane hak cfnikWafhte unitalize napivet uavidnafk fhatoxOrz pyz ak ioi(火星文)——《Ydjadf fha de NOIP 2018》Day2 T1 旅行 travel算法:模拟一...原创 2018-11-15 21:25:12 · 2149 阅读 · 1 评论 -
[题解][Codeforces 1080A~1080F]Codeforces Round #524 简要题解
引入人生第一次 CF也是难得的一次时间在下午的比赛在读题上浪费了好多时间,药丸因为不熟悉赛制, D 题不检查就提交结果 WA 了两发题目洛谷 RemoteJudgeABCDEFCodeforcesABCDEFA题意给定 nnn 和 kkk有 nnn 个人,每个人需要 222 张红纸, 555 张绿纸, 888 张蓝纸需要买一些纸,但一...原创 2018-12-06 17:42:11 · 312 阅读 · 1 评论 -
[2018 FJ 省队集训 Day6][校内训练]传统题(组合数学妙题)
Meaning一个长度为 nnn 的序列,每个位置可以被染成 [1,m][1,m][1,m] 中的任一颜色求所有 mnm^nmn 种染色方案的最长连续同色子段长度之和答案对 ppp 取模1≤n≤3000001\le n\le3000001≤n≤3000002≤m≤1082\le m\le10^82≤m≤1080.99×109≤p≤1.01×1090.99\times10^9\le p...原创 2019-01-11 16:16:15 · 402 阅读 · 0 评论 -
[题解][Codeforces 1111A~1111E]Codeforces Round #537 (Div. 2) 简要题解
题目洛谷 RemoteJudgeABCDECodeforcesABCDEA题意给定两个字符串 SSS 和 TTT ,仅包含小写英文字母你可以找到 SSS 中的一个元音字母,把它变成另一个元音字母或者找到 SSS 中的一个辅音字母,把它变成另一个辅音字母求能不能把 SSS 变成 TTT1≤∣S∣,∣T∣≤10001\le|S|,|T|\le10001≤...原创 2019-02-08 20:53:08 · 919 阅读 · 1 评论 -
[题解][Codeforces 1139A~1139F]Codeforces Round #548 (Div. 2) 简要题解
终于 rank < 10 了题目洛谷 RemoteJudgeABCDEFCodeforcesABCDEFA题意一个长度为 nnn 的数字串 sss求 sss 有多少个子串,满足子串内的数字顺次连接后得到的数是偶数1≤n≤650001\le n\le 650001≤n≤65000 且 sss 不包含 000题解∑i=1ni[s[i]...原创 2019-03-26 21:47:17 · 1271 阅读 · 0 评论 -
[题解][Codeforces 1137A~1137F]Codeforces Round #545 (Div. 1) 简要题解
第一次打 Div. 1 ,感觉题目质量还是比较好的然后就把我这个菜鸡选手区分到了榜末题目洛谷 RemoteJudgeABCDEFCodeforcesABCDEFA题意一个 n×mn\times mn×m 矩阵 aaa定义 f(x,y)f(x,y)f(x,y) 表示在矩阵中取出第 xxx 行和第 yyy 列设一个新矩阵 bbb ,这个矩阵只有第...原创 2019-04-01 21:47:47 · 506 阅读 · 0 评论 -
[日常训练]Hard(组合数学 + FMT)
Meaning有一棵 nnn 个点的树,根结点为 111 号结点,初始时每个结点有一个值 aia_iai每一轮,你需要从根结点开始,将每个结点的权值更新为它子树中所有结点上一轮结束后权值的异或和有 qqq 个询问,每个询问给定轮数 TTT ,你需要输出 TTT 轮后根结点的值0≤T,ai≤1018,1≤n,q≤1060\le T,a_i\le10^{18},1\le n,q\le10^...原创 2019-04-21 15:43:56 · 232 阅读 · 0 评论 -
[题解]一道 DP 思路好题
Description数轴上对于所有的 1≤i≤n1\le i\le n1≤i≤n ,点 iii 上有一个物品,价值为 aia_iai从 000 开始走路,每次可以向左或向右走如果点 iii 上有一个没有取过的物品,则可以取之但初始你有 xxx 点能量在任何时候,如果你身上的物品价值总和为 aaa ,则走一个单位距离要消耗 a+1a+1a+1 点能量求在回到起点 000 时剩余能量...原创 2019-05-18 10:49:08 · 318 阅读 · 0 评论 -
[题解][Codeforces 1172A~1172D]Codeforces Round #564 (Div. 1) 前四题题解
中国场,最后两题为毒瘤数据结构题,还未写,见谅Address洛谷 RemoteJudgeABCDEFCodeforcesABC1C2DEFAMeaning两个序列 aaa 和 bbb ,长度为 nnn ,每个数均为 000 或者 111 到 nnn 之间的整数,且 111 到 nnn 的每个数出现且仅出现一次每次操作可以在第一个序列里抽走一个数...原创 2019-06-11 20:19:14 · 638 阅读 · 0 评论 -
[题解][LOJ #3156~#3161]NOI2019 简要题解集合
AddressD1T1 :洛谷 P5468 / LOJ #3156D1T2:洛谷 P5469 / LOJ #3157D1T3 :洛谷 P5470 / LOJ #3158D2T1:洛谷 P5471 / LOJ #3159D2T2:洛谷 P5472 / LOJ #3160D2T3 :洛谷 P5473 / LOJ #3161...原创 2019-08-04 14:41:50 · 688 阅读 · 0 评论 -
[题解]CLYZ2018省选训(bao)练(zha)模拟赛 Day 8
竟然卡SPFA,出题人好毒啊。题目T1:BZOJ 2330 / SCOI 2011 糖果 (candy)(差分约束) T2:BZOJ 2743 / HEOI 2012 采花 (flower)(离线+树状数组) T3:BZOJ 3294 / CQOI 2011 放棋子 (chess)(DP+组合数学+容斥)T1分析差分约束裸题。对于一个条件: 1AB1AB1\>...原创 2018-02-25 11:35:26 · 262 阅读 · 0 评论 -
[题解]CLYZ2018省选训(bao)练(zha)模拟赛 Day 7
思维题真恶心。题目T1:BZOJ 1201 / HNOI 2005 数三角形 (triangle)(树状数组) T2:BZOJ 3624 / APIO 2008 免费道路 (roads)(思路+并查集) T3:BZOJ 2663 / BeiJing WC 2012 灵魂宝石 (soulgems)(二分图匹配)T1分析下面定义(i,j)(i,j)(i,j)表示第iii...原创 2018-02-25 11:09:54 · 210 阅读 · 0 评论 -
[题解]CLYZ2018省选训(bao)练(zha)模拟赛 Day 11
重新认识了CDQ分治。题目T1:BZOJ 1857 / SCOI 2010 传送带 (walk)(三分) T2:BZOJ 1996 / HNOI 2010 合唱队 (chorus)(区间DP) T3:BZOJ 3237 / AHOI 2013 连通图 (disconnected)(并查集+CDQ分治)T1分析题意就是给定线段ABABAB和CDCDCD,要求在AB...原创 2018-03-02 21:43:15 · 256 阅读 · 0 评论 -
[题解]NOIP2014提高组の题解集合 - by xyz32768
Day 1T1 rps模拟题。根据(i−1)modNA+1(i-1)\mod NA+1和(i−1)modNB+1(i-1)\mod NB+1的值判断这一次的胜负来统计答案。 代码:#include #include #include #include #include using namespace std;inline int read() { int re原创 2017-10-22 22:43:44 · 412 阅读 · 0 评论 -
[题解]NOIP2017 Day1 Solution - by xyz32768
我冒了严寒,去到相隔二万余里,二十多年不见的NOIP赛场去。——出自《或许我就是蒟蒻吧》T1 math作为Day1T1,这一题不是一般的坑…… 首先设一个合法选择为xx,则必须满足这两个条件: 1、a∤xa\nmid x 2、对于所有的0≤i0\leq i并且x−ia≥0x-ia\geq 0,有b∤(x−ia)b\nmid(x-ia)。 可以发现,在第二个条件中,满足0≤i0\leq i并且原创 2017-11-15 21:00:41 · 363 阅读 · 0 评论 -
[题解]NOIP2017 Day2 Solution - by xyz32768
感觉Day2比2013还恶心……后来看了清华爷zzq的讲解,才搞出T2。T1 cheese模拟题。把可以互相到达的球连边后,用bfs或并查集判断是否连通。 注意细节:在极端情况下,两点之间的距离会达到1.2∗10191.2*10^{19}(爆long long),所以要用unsigned long long或double。 代码:#include <cmath>#include <cstdio原创 2017-11-17 13:22:15 · 901 阅读 · 0 评论 -
[题解]NOIP2016提高组の题解集合 - by xyz32768
NOIP2016提高组的难度参差不齐……按照难度从小到大排序讲吧……Top 6:D1T1 玩具谜题(toy) - 模拟模拟题。根据小人的朝向和向左/右数来判断走向。注意边界。#include #include #include #include #include using namespace std;inline int read() { int res = 0;原创 2017-11-04 18:11:06 · 518 阅读 · 0 评论 -
[题解]CLYZ2018省选训(bao)练(zha)模拟赛 Day 3
找规律大法好啊!题目T1:BZOJ 4518 / SDOI 2016 征途 (journey)(斜率优化DP) T2:BZOJ 1434 / ZJOI 2009 染色游戏 (game)(SG函数+找规律) T3:BZOJ 2286 / SDOI 2011 消耗战 (repair)(虚树+树形DP)T1分析首先拆开方差的式子得到: 1m∑mi=1(xi−x¯)2...原创 2018-02-22 17:48:50 · 239 阅读 · 0 评论 -
[题解]CLYZ2018省选训(bao)练(zha)模拟赛 Day 2
初次见识了神奇的CDQ分治。题目T1:BZOJ 1093 / ZJOI 2007 最大半连通子图 (semi)(强连通分量+拓扑排序+DP) T2:BZOJ 1272 / BeiJing WC 2008 Gate Of Babylon (babylon)(组合数学+容斥原理) T3:BZOJ 2253 / BeiJing WC 2010 纸箱堆叠 (box)(DP+CDQ分治)...原创 2018-02-22 17:30:49 · 217 阅读 · 0 评论 -
[题解]CLYZ2018省选训(bao)练(zha)模拟赛 Day 4
图的边数范围竟然没有明显地给出,真不良心。题目T1:BZOJ 2815 / ZJOI 2012 灾难 (catas)(拓扑排序+LCA) T2:BZOJ 4069 / APIO 2015 巴厘岛的雕塑 (sculpture) (贪心+DP) T3:BZOJ 1926 / SDOI 2010 粟粟的暑假 (susu)(1.二分答案+前缀和 2.主席树)T1分析发现...原创 2018-02-22 18:12:23 · 455 阅读 · 0 评论 -
[题解]CLYZ2018省选训(bao)练(zha)模拟赛 Day 1
重新认识了Kruskal算法。题目T1:BZOJ 3293 / CQOI 2011 分金币 (coin)(乱搞???) T2:BZOJ 1007 / HNOI 2008 水平可见直线 (line)(栈维护凸壳) T3:BZOJ 1016 / JSOI 2008 最小生成树计数 (award)(Kruskal+计数)T1分析下面,将「第iii个人给第jjj个人kkk个...原创 2018-02-22 17:23:49 · 241 阅读 · 0 评论 -
[题解]CLYZ2018省选训(bao)练(zha)模拟赛 Day 5
结论题真恶心。题目T1:BZOJ 2822 / AHOI 2012 树屋阶梯 (stair)(卡特兰数+高精) T2:BZOJ 2321 / BeiJing 集训 2011 星器 (star)(结论) T3:BZOJ 2460 / BeiJing 2011 元素 (element)(线性基+贪心)T1分析从最左下角的块开始分析。 发现最左下角的方块一定是K×(...原创 2018-02-23 13:57:09 · 239 阅读 · 0 评论 -
[题解]CLYZ2018省选训(bao)练(zha)模拟赛 Day 6
LCT好强啊。题目T1:BZOJ 1004 / HNOI 2008 Cards (cards)(Burnside引理+DP) T2:BZOJ 2002 / HNOI 2010 弹飞绵羊 (bounce)(LCT) T3:BZOJ 4008 / HNOI 2015 亚瑟王 (arthur)(概率DP) 今天的题目都是湖南省选,而且在BZOJ上的题号的中间两位都是0,这是爆零的诅咒吧...原创 2018-02-23 14:09:54 · 245 阅读 · 0 评论 -
[题解]CLYZ2018省选训(bao)练(zha)模拟赛 Day 9
找规律大法太好了!题目T1:BZOJ 2227 / ZJOI 2011 看电影 (movie)(组合数学+高精) T2:BZOJ 2660 / BeiJing WC 2012 最多的方案 (count)(找规律+递推) T3:BZOJ 1095 / ZJOI 2007 捉迷藏 (hide)(树的括号序列+线段树) 今天难题场啊,能AK的人是神。——from cyxT1...原创 2018-03-02 20:54:20 · 294 阅读 · 0 评论 -
[题解]CLYZ2018省选训(bao)练(zha)模拟赛 Day 10
一元n次方程求解,世界性难题上场,瞬间全懵。题目T1:BZOJ 2734 / HNOI 2012 集合选数 (set)(状压DP) T2:BZOJ 2302 / HAOI 2011 Problem c (c)(DP+组合数学) T3:BZOJ 2742 / HEOI 2012 Akai的数学作业 (akai)(数学)T1分析考虑构造出一个矩阵: 1248......原创 2018-03-02 21:42:21 · 315 阅读 · 0 评论 -
[题解]NOIP2015提高组の题解集合 - by xyz32768
Day 1T1 magic模拟题。不断地往右上或往下走,注意边界。 代码:#include <cmath>#include <cstdio>#include <cstring>#include <iostream>#include <algorithm>using namespace std;inline int read() { int res = 0; bool bo =原创 2017-10-29 16:22:36 · 341 阅读 · 0 评论